Common Admission Test

Common Admission Test (CAT), is the prominent entrance examination conducted in India by Indian Institutes of Management (IIMs) for admission in their first-rate two-year PG Programmes, namely the Post Graduate Program (PGP), Post Graduate Program for executives (PGPX), and the Fellow Program in Management (FPM). The CAT score is declined by more than 155 educational institutions across India for entry.

Each year, CAT is held and it is used as means of assessing a candidate's quantitative & data interpretation & logical reasoning ability, as well as his/her verbal ability & reading comprehension skills, and decision making & general awareness. There is a 3-hour paper consists of 100 questions and 3 sections. CAT exam score remains valid and gets one the admissions for the year of exam and the subsequent year. 

CAT 2024 notification that will include all exam dates and other information is scheduled to be released by the middle of July 2023 on the official website. The exam is to be held either in November or December 2024 as an online test covering 158 test cities. The outcome is then announced within three weeks after the examination date. Each shortlisted candidate must apply on their own to a business school of their choice, and sit through the additional rounds of evaluation in the form of group discussion (GD), writing ability test (WAT), and personal interviewing (PI), before being finally admitted.

CAT Overview 2024 FAQs

CAT stands for Common Admission Test. It is a competitive entrance exam conducted by the Indian Institutes of Management (IIMs) for admission into various postgraduate management programs, such as MBA, offered by IIMs and other business schools in India.

The CAT exam is typically conducted once a year, usually in November or December. The exact date can vary from year to year. You should check the official CAT website for the most up-to-date information on the exam schedule.

The eligibility criteria for CAT include holding a bachelor's degree from a recognized university with a minimum percentage or CGPA. The specific eligibility criteria can vary among IIMs and other participating institutes. Refer to the official CAT website for the detailed eligibility requirements.

You can apply for CAT by filling out the online application form available on the official CAT website. The application process usually involves providing personal details, educational qualifications, work experience (if applicable), and selecting your preferred IIMs and programs. There is an application fee that needs to be paid online.

CAT is a computer-based test (CBT) that consists of three sections: Verbal Ability and Reading Comprehension (VARC), Data Interpretation and Logical Reasoning (DILR), and Quantitative Ability (QA). The number of questions and the duration of each section can vary. The exam employs both multiple-choice questions (MCQs) and non-MCQs, and there is negative marking for incorrect answers.

The CAT syllabus covers various topics in English language skills, mathematics, logical reasoning, and data interpretation. The specific topics within these categories can vary, but generally, they are based on concepts typically covered in the undergraduate curriculum.

CAT uses a scaled score system. Each section is scored individually, and then the scaled scores are normalized to arrive at the final percentile score. The percentile score reflects your performance relative to other test-takers.

CAT scores are usually valid for one year and are used for admission to the corresponding academic year's MBA programs.
